Backfilling Service in Houston, TX

Backfilling services involve filling in excavated or disturbed areas around foundations, trenches, or other structures to restore stability and prevent issues such as settling or erosion. This process is commonly used in projects like foundation repairs, drainage improvements, or installing underground utilities. Property owners typically seek backfilling to ensure the integrity of their structures, improve soil support, and prevent future problems caused by uneven settling or soil movement.

Before requesting backfilling services, homeowners should understand the importance of proper material selection, such as using suitable soil or gravel, and the need for appropriate compaction to avoid future settling. It’s also helpful to consider the specific requirements of the project, including the depth and location of the fill, as well as any existing underground utilities or drainage systems.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the backfilling process supports the long-term stability and safety of the property.

Common Backfilling Service Jobs

Foundation Backfilling - fills in around new or repaired foundations to provide stability.

Excavation Backfilling - restores soil after landscaping or utility installation projects.

Drainage Backfilling - improves drainage around structures to prevent water buildup.

Basement Backfilling - supports basement walls after excavation or repairs.

Trench Backfilling - fills trenches after pipe or cable installation to protect and stabilize.

Soil Backfilling - replaces excavated soil to restore landscaping or grading.

Backfilling Service Questions

What is backfilling service? Backfilling involves filling in excavated areas around foundations, pipes, or trenches to restore stability and support.

When is backfilling needed? It is typically required after excavation work such as foundation repair, plumbing installation, or landscaping projects.

What materials are used for backfilling? Common materials include soil, gravel, or a combination, depending on the project requirements and soil conditions.

Why is proper backfilling important? Proper backfilling helps prevent settling, maintains structural integrity, and protects underground utilities.
